I read 12 volumes of the manga before watching this, and I loved what they did in the first episode. I think it captured enough of the relationship between Wakaba and Kou to really let the viewer see how this would affect Kou. I also think it captured the reactions of the various characters perfectly. Having been through similar situations myself, I can tell you that how the various people reacted was dead-on.

I've now also seen the second episode (late last night), and (as I suspected, due to how fast they moved through the first volume of material), they had several flashbacks which explained things which were shown in the first volume of the manga but not in this episode. I think it was the right choice to handle the first volume the way they did, and I'm really looking forward to more of this series.
